在这个充满奇妙与奇幻的世界里,我们不仅生活在三维空间中,还有许多奇形怪状的物体存在于不同的维度。这些物体可能看似简单,但其周长的计算却充满了挑战。本文将带您走进一个充满神奇的计算世界,揭秘不同维度下,奇形怪状物体周长的计算方法。
一、二维空间中的周长计算
在二维空间中,最常见的奇形怪状物体莫过于各种多边形。以下是一些常见多边形周长的计算方法:
1. 正多边形
正多边形是指所有边长和内角都相等的多边形。对于正多边形,其周长计算公式如下:
def calculate_perimeter_of_regular_polygon(sides, side_length):
return sides * side_length
其中,sides表示多边形的边数,side_length表示边长。
2. 非正多边形
非正多边形是指边长和内角不完全相等的多边形。对于非正多边形,我们可以通过测量每条边的长度,然后将它们相加得到周长。
二、三维空间中的周长计算
在三维空间中,奇形怪状的物体种类繁多,以下是一些常见三维物体的周长计算方法:
1. 立方体
立方体是一种具有六个正方形面的三维物体。对于立方体,其周长计算公式如下:
def calculate_perimeter_of_cube(side_length):
return 12 * side_length
其中,side_length表示立方体的边长。
2. 圆柱体
圆柱体是一种具有两个平行圆面和一个侧面(矩形)的三维物体。对于圆柱体,其周长计算公式如下:
def calculate_perimeter_of_cylinder(radius, height):
return 2 * 3.141592653589793 * (radius + height)
其中,radius表示圆柱体的底面半径,height表示圆柱体的高。
三、高维空间中的周长计算
在高维空间中,物体的形状和结构更为复杂。以下是一些常见高维物体的周长计算方法:
1. 四维立方体(超立方体)
四维立方体是一种具有八个立方体面的高维物体。对于四维立方体,其周长计算公式如下:
def calculate_perimeter_of_tesseract(side_length):
return 8 * (2 ** 0.5) * side_length
其中,side_length表示四维立方体的边长。
2. 高维球体
高维球体是一种具有多个球面的高维物体。对于高维球体,其周长计算公式如下:
def calculate_perimeter_of_hypersphere(radius, dimensions):
return (2 ** 0.5) * (2 ** (dimensions - 1)) * 3.141592653589793 * radius
其中,radius表示高维球体的半径,dimensions表示高维空间的维度。
总结
通过对不同维度下奇形怪状物体周长的计算方法的介绍,我们可以看到,这些计算方法既神奇又充满挑战。在实际应用中,这些方法可以帮助我们更好地理解和描述我们所处的世界。希望本文能为您带来一些启发和帮助。
